[PATCH 27/27] 8250: Fix warning
From: Alan Cox
Date: Mon Apr 06 2009 - 11:42:34 EST
The 8430 patch was short a const so caused a warning.
Signed-off-by: Alan Cox <alan@xx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xx>
---
drivers/serial/8250_pci.c | 3 ++-
1 files changed, 2 insertions(+), 1 deletions(-)
diff --git a/drivers/serial/8250_pci.c b/drivers/serial/8250_pci.c
index 5b0e80d..7ddff3f 100644
--- a/drivers/serial/8250_pci.c
+++ b/drivers/serial/8250_pci.c
@@ -728,7 +728,8 @@ static int pci_ni8430_init(struct pci_dev *dev)
#define NI8430_PORTCON_TXVR_ENABLE (1 << 3)
static int
-pci_ni8430_setup(struct serial_private *priv, struct pciserial_board *board,
+pci_ni8430_setup(struct serial_private *priv,
+ const struct pciserial_board *board,
struct uart_port *port, int idx)
{
void __iomem *p;
